We are currently looking for a Semi-Skilled Trailer Technician to assist in the maintenance, repair, inspection, and servicing of trailers and related fleet equipment, ensuring roadworthiness, safety compliance, and operational readiness.

  • Matric / Grade 12 minimum (N3 Mechanical advantageous)
  • Minimum 2-3 years of experience in a trailer or heavy-vehicle maintenance environment
  • Basic knowledge of:
    • Trailer brakes & suspension systems
    • Axles, wheel bearings, and hubs
    • Electrical systems (12V/24V)
    • Welding/cutting tools
  • Valid driver's licence (Code 10/EC advantageous)
  • Experience in a transport/logistics workshop is beneficial
  • Mechanical aptitude & problem-solving skills.
Key Responsibilities:
  • Assist with routine maintenance and repairs on trailers (flat-deck, tautliner, tanker, super-link, etc.)
  • Perform brake adjustments, wheel bearing checks, suspension component checks, and minor repairs
  • Assist with air-brake system repairs and fault finding under supervision
  • Replace lights, wiring, reflectors, and basic electrical trailer components
  • Conduct tyre checks, tyre changes, and wheel torquing
  • Assist with welding and fabrication work (basic MIG/Arc welding skills an advantage)
  • Conduct trailer inspections and report defects
  • Maintain a clean and safe work environment and tools
  • Follow workshop safety, PPE, and operational procedures
  • Complete job cards and assist with service records
  • Support qualified mechanics with major repairs when required.
